If it has not,you must identify the differences and take them into account. 7.1 - THERMOSTAT CALIBRATION The thermostat is not a precision tool and the numbering of its scale is purely indicative. We suggest that youset it to –10 for a fridge plate (-11) and –20 for a freezer plate (-22). When set to these levels, the actual
temperature may vary over time according to the position of the bulb and ambient temperature, vibration etc.
Check the adjustment as follows: rotate the handle as far as possible (-30 in anti-clockwise direction); switch on
the system. Tap the plate. If you hear a muffled sound instead of a tinny, metallic sound, rotate the handle in an
anti-clockwise direction until the compressor stops. This is the right adjustment of the thermostat, regardless of
the value shown on the handle.
It is important to open the icebox has little as possible during the test, because the thermostat is sensitive to the
ambient temperature and the calibration may be false, particularly for conservation cells with –22 plates.
If this adjustment is impossible, even with the handle turned as far as it will go, because the compressor stops
before the plate freezes, short-circuit the two thermostat contacts. If the plate then freezes as expected, the
thermostat is defective and must be replaced. In the meantime, you can short-circuit the thermostat by short-
circuiting terminals 2-3 (charter electric box) or terminals V+ and TE1 (digital electric box). 7.2.1 – VERIFIABLE SYMPTOMS Inside the coolant circuit, there must only be R134A gas and compressor
lubricant for boat oil. Any other substance willeventually render the system inoperative.
For this reason, all components of the system are carefully dried and placed in a high vacuum before entering
R134A coolant gas. If humidity and impurities are present in the system during operation, this may cause ice to
form with the consequent obstruction of the orifice of the thermostatic valve mounted on the holding plate and
the interruption of the coolant circuit. As described in point 6.2.2.1, this will cause the low pressure switch (LP)
to block the compressor. The unit can only start functioning normally again when the temperature of the
thermostatic valve rises above 0°C, thus allowing the ice causing the obstruction to melt. Only when the valve is
completely free of obstruction can operation be restored by switching on the system again, using the switch on
the remote panel. After a period of regular use, however long, you can see that:A) The plate stops cooling and freezes;
B) The thermostatic valve no longer gives off the normal hiss;
C) The compressor becomes much hotter, until it is blocked by the electronics, even if the circulation of
cooling water is normal. 14 >
